Look out for sales on carpet installations at your local home stores. Often, they will reduce the cost of installation to extremely low levels to help sell the actual carpet. This would be the best time to have that new carpeting put in your home because the labor and installation costs often exceed the actual cost of the product.

Attaching two PVC pipes is a simple process that requires PVC primer and PVC cement. Make sure that the products you use fit your pipes. Also you don’t want the surface of your pipes to be wet.

Sealant Strips

Sealant strips and draft excluders can really help prevent the escape of air through your doors. Draft excluders are used under a door to stop warm air from escaping and prevent cold air from entering. Find sealant strips that go around the door frames. Sealant strips can be purchased at most hardware stores.

Always take local environmental conditions into consideration when doing renovations. For example, an elaborate landscaping project may not be the best choice if you reside in a hot, dry climate and are frequently subject to watering restrictions. You are unlikely to see a return on your investment if you fail to make renovations that are appropriate for your area.
